I hear a lot about being attached to our therapists, but I wonder what that means. Do our therapists become attached to us, too? What is the difference between attachment and caring?
|
I think Ts do get attached to us too. I think attachment has a more negative connotation, at least in this forum, than caring, but attachment means that you feel close to a person. It's a good thing unless you get overly attached, which could mean that you're neglecting your real life relationships.
Caring about someone seems to me to be always positive. My T has told me she cares deeply for me but I don't think she would say she feels attached to me. There are attachment styles; you can find information about them online. The goal would be to have a secure attachment to your T rather than an insecure one. In that use of the term, attachment is positive.
